Hi team,

Before I hand off the 3.2 release, please note the humidity sensor drift reported on Verdana controllers in the Elmbrook trial site. Drift exceeds 4% after roughly ten days of continuous operation; firmware 3.2.1 adds an automatic recalibration cycle every 72 hours. Support should advise growers to install 3.2.1 and trigger a manual recalibration once. The hotfix bundle must be verified before distribution, so I'm including the signing key used for the 3.2.1 packages below.

release key, fahof-yagap: bky3_m5d

**CI note: reset-flow revamp pipeline flaking**

Heads up, on-call: the new password reset flow for Gatewick keeps failing the e2e stage, but only on the second retry. Looks like the mock mailer container starts slower than the test runner expects — bump the healthcheck wait to 20s before you rerun anything. If the pipeline goes green after that, note the build token printed just under this paragraph.

build token for tawif-bahip: htk31_68bba16e1afabfef4ecc69408c06f16

## Configuration — Resetta Flow Revamp

For this week's sync: the revamped password reset flow in Resetta now issues short-lived, single-use tokens instead of emailed links that never expire. Configuration lives entirely in the service .env file. Set RESET_TOKEN_TTL to 900 and RESET_MAX_ATTEMPTS to 5. The token-signing key, which must be rotated quarterly, goes on the next line:

sealed setting: LEDGER_TOKEN20=6148d35bbb480b0ab79e

### Action Item: Timezone Fix for Export Jobs

Reports exported from Quillbarrow rendered timestamps in the worker's local zone instead of the requesting user's zone, shifting overnight data by up to eleven hours. Root cause: the export worker ignored the zone field on the request and defaulted to host time. Fix: pass the zone explicitly and fail closed if it's missing. On-call should verify the nightly batch after deploy. Retry and validation behavior is controlled by the constants below.

tuning table, kawep-tawif:
CAPS = {
    "olidor": 80,
    "belion": 7,
    "quenys": 225,
    "druox": 839,
    "fraath": 482,
}